what this does

BrokerCheck by FINRA is a public-facing tool that allows users to research the professional background of financial brokers, advisors, and firms. It provides information on employment history, licenses, certifications, and any disciplinary actions or complaints.

This is a public information lookup tool, not an agent that performs actions.

example workflow
  1. Visit the BrokerCheck website.
  2. Enter the name of a broker or investment advisor.
  3. Review the professional profile, including employment history.
  4. Check for any disclosed disclosures, violations, or complaints.
  5. Verify the individual's licenses and certifications.
flow
User searches for a financial professional. → BrokerCheck queries FINRA database. → BrokerCheck displays professional's profile. → User reviews employment history and disclosures. → User makes informed decision based on information.
